    There are 2 different versions, a 1500mah (which fits without changing back) and a 2600mah which comes with an extended back to accomodate the extra heft.

    The standard battery is 1000-1100 mah (I've seen both numbers). The 1500 would be about a 35% increase, the 2600 about 140% (may be off a little).

    And yes, they are Seidio batteries.

    I've got one. We actually ordered a bunch after seeing how much more batt the CDMA Curves eat compared to the GSM.

    With the standard batt in our VZW 8330s, I would use 60-80% on average on a regular day - pretty heavy email, Gmail and various app use. Some days it would be close to dying by the time I got home. With the Seidio, I'm usually down one bar, maybe two on a heavy day. I can easily go 2 days, as long as I'm in decent coverage.

    Besides the utility of it, I really like the feel of the extra bump. It fits into my hand nicely. The speaker grill also gives better sound and volume than the OEM back, IMO.
